Description

336 OXFORD DRIVE: Attractive 2 Bedroom, 1 Bath Apartment in Winchester! Beautiful Wood-Look LVT Flooring throughout; Open Floor Plan; Vaulted Ceilings; Walk-through Kitchen, with Stove, Refrigerator & Dishwasher, and Lots of Counter Space! Laundry Room with Washer/Dryer hookups and a Wash Sink connects to the Primary Bedroom; Covered Balcony; on the 2nd Floor; Small pets Ok! (35 lbs and under). Non-smoking.

Conveniently Located near Restaurants, Kroger, Shopping, I-64, Bypass Rd, and W. Lexington Ave. Nearby Schools are: Rev. Henry E. Baker Intermediate School; Robert D. Campbell Jr High School; and George Rogers Clark High School. (More Photos Coming Soon!)

$1,099/month + utilities; $1,099 deposit. (Note: To qualify, your take-home income must be at least $3,300 /mo)
